Creamy Rosemary Garlic Mashed Potatoes Recipe
Let me tell you, this Creamy Rosemary Garlic Mashed Potatoes Recipe quickly became one of my favorite go-to comforts in the kitchen. The subtle earthiness from the fresh rosemary combined with the rich, roasted garlic makes these mashed potatoes feel like something truly special—even on a busy weeknight. It’s that comforting, buttery texture you expect from good mashed potatoes, but with a fragrant twist that keeps everyone coming back for seconds.
Whether you’re making a holiday feast, a family dinner, or just craving a cozy side dish that elevates the whole meal, this recipe fits the bill perfectly. What I love is how the fresh rosemary and garlic infuse the potatoes with flavor without overwhelming them. Trust me, once you try this Creamy Rosemary Garlic Mashed Potatoes Recipe, you’ll see why it’s worth making anytime you want a little something extra on your plate.
Ingredients You’ll Need
These ingredients come together in a simple yet harmonious way—each one playing a key role in building that luscious, creamy texture and the aromatic profile. Plus, they’re pretty straightforward to find at any grocery store, which makes the prep work a breeze.
- Yukon Gold potatoes: They have the perfect balance of creaminess and starchiness, making your mashed potatoes silky without being gluey.
- Garlic cloves: Fresh garlic gives this dish that warm, inviting flavor. Roasting it slightly before mashing helps mellow the sharpness.
- Fresh rosemary sprigs: Don’t skip using fresh rosemary here—the woodsy flavor brings a lovely earthiness that dried herbs just can’t match.
- Unsalted butter: Butter adds richness and helps carry those garlic and rosemary flavors beautifully.
- Heavy cream: This is the secret to that ultra-creamy texture we all love. You can swap with half-and-half if you want something lighter.
- Kosher salt: It seasons the potatoes perfectly and helps bring all the flavors together.
- Black pepper: Just a touch to add a little warmth and depth without overwhelming the potatoes.
Variations
I love experimenting with this recipe, especially when guests come over or when I want to tailor it to what we’re eating that day. Feel free to tweak ingredients and textures to your heart’s content—you’ll find it’s pretty forgiving and always delicious.
- Dairy-Free Version: I’ve swapped the butter and cream with olive oil and coconut milk before, and the rosemary garlic combo still shines through beautifully.
- Cheesy Twist: Adding some grated Parmesan or sharp cheddar mixed in right before serving gives it a decadent upgrade that my family can’t resist.
- Herb Swap: If rosemary isn’t your thing, fresh thyme or chives also work really well in this recipe, giving it a slightly different herbal note.
- Garlic Intensity: For a punchier garlic flavor, you can roast the garlic cloves whole before adding—they get sweet and mellow. Or roast longer for a deeper taste.
How to Make Creamy Rosemary Garlic Mashed Potatoes Recipe
Step 1: Prep and Cook the Potatoes
First things first—peel your Yukon Gold potatoes and cut them into 1-inch cubes. This size is ideal because it helps them cook evenly and fairly quickly. Place the potatoes in a large pot and add cold water to cover them by about an inch. Add 1 tablespoon kosher salt to the water—it seasons the potatoes right from the start. Bring it to a boil and let them simmer gently for about 15-20 minutes or until the potatoes are fork-tender. Keep an eye out here; you don’t want them falling apart but want them soft enough to mash smoothly.
Step 2: Infuse Flavor with Garlic and Rosemary
While your potatoes cook, I like to gently bruise the garlic cloves with the flat of a knife (no peeling needed) so they release their flavor more readily. Toss those in the water with the potatoes along with the fresh rosemary sprigs. The boiling water will infuse your potatoes with subtle notes of rosemary and roasted garlic aroma. Don’t worry—the garlic will soften perfectly so it blends into the mash without being too pungent.
Step 3: Drain and Mash
Once your potatoes are tender, drain them well but don’t rinse—they’ll retain more flavor and starch this way. Remove the rosemary sprigs and garlic cloves; squeeze the softened garlic into the potatoes before mashing. This is where the magic happens: add your softened butter and begin mashing. For the smoothest, creamiest texture, use a potato masher or ricer if you have one. Slowly stir in the heavy cream until everything reaches that perfect fluffy but luscious consistency.
Step 4: Season and Finish
Finally, season with salt and pepper to taste. I always start conservatively because you can add more as you go. Give the mashed potatoes a good final stir to make sure the flavors are evenly distributed. At this point, if you want, you can toss in a little extra butter on top to melt into the warm mash for that glossy, irresistible finish.
How to Serve Creamy Rosemary Garlic Mashed Potatoes Recipe

Garnishes
When I serve these mashed potatoes, a sprinkle of fresh chopped rosemary or a few chives on top adds a lovely fresh contrast to the creamy texture. Sometimes I like to drizzle a tiny bit of good-quality olive oil for a subtle fruity note, or lay a small pat of herb butter that melts slowly on the warm potatoes—looks as good as it tastes.
Side Dishes
This Creamy Rosemary Garlic Mashed Potatoes Recipe pairs beautifully with roasted chicken, grilled steak, or even a hearty vegetarian mushroom gravy. I often serve it alongside green beans almondine or roasted Brussels sprouts for a well-rounded, crowd-pleasing meal.
Creative Ways to Present
For special occasions, I like to pipe the mashed potatoes onto a fancy serving dish using a large star tip—makes it look like a professional side! Or try layering them in small ramekins topped with crispy fried rosemary leaves and a dusting of smoked paprika for a rustic yet elegant appearance.
Make Ahead and Storage
Storing Leftovers
I usually store any leftover mashed potatoes in an airtight container in the fridge for up to 3 days. To keep them creamy, I add a splash of milk or cream when reheating to bring back that fresh texture, because potatoes tend to firm up as they chill.
Freezing
Freezing mashed potatoes can be tricky, but this Creamy Rosemary Garlic Mashed Potatoes Recipe freezes surprisingly well if you pack it in a freezer-safe container with as little air as possible. When you thaw, add a bit of cream or butter and whip it back to life. I recommend freezing only if you plan to reheat quickly to avoid graininess.
Reheating
To reheat leftovers, I find the best method is gently warming them on the stovetop over low heat, stirring frequently and adding a splash of cream or milk to prevent drying out. Microwaving works in a pinch—just cover to trap steam and stir halfway through. Avoid overheating as potatoes can become gummy.
FAQs
-
Can I make this Creamy Rosemary Garlic Mashed Potatoes Recipe ahead of time?
Absolutely! You can prepare the mashed potatoes a day in advance and store them in the fridge. When ready to serve, gently reheat on the stove or in the microwave, adding a touch of cream or butter to refresh their creamy texture.
-
Is it okay to use dried rosemary instead of fresh?
While fresh rosemary gives the best flavor and aroma, you can use dried rosemary in a pinch. Use about half the amount and crush it lightly before adding, but know the flavor won’t be as vibrant or fresh.
-
What’s the best potato variety for this recipe?
Yukon Gold potatoes are ideal because they’re naturally creamy and hold their shape well. Russets work too if you want fluffier mashed potatoes, but they can be a bit drier.
-
How do I avoid lumpy mashed potatoes?
Be sure to cut potatoes into uniform pieces and cook until very tender. Using a potato ricer or masher helps achieve a smooth texture. Avoid over-mixing, which can lead to gluey potatoes.
-
Can I add more garlic if I love it?
Yes! Feel free to increase the garlic cloves to suit your taste. Roasting the garlic before mashing helps mellow the flavor even if you add extra.
Final Thoughts
This Creamy Rosemary Garlic Mashed Potatoes Recipe isn’t just a side dish; it’s a little bowl of comfort that brightens any meal. I love making it because it’s straightforward, impressive, and reliably delicious every single time. Next time you’re looking for a simple way to upgrade your mashed potatoes, try this recipe—you’ll feel like you’ve added a bit of magic to your dinner table, and I’m confident you’ll keep coming back to it as much as I do.
PrintCreamy Rosemary Garlic Mashed Potatoes Recipe
Creamy and flavorful Rosemary Garlic Mashed Potatoes made with Yukon gold potatoes, fresh rosemary, and roasted garlic, blended with butter and heavy cream for a rich and comforting side dish perfect for any meal.
- Prep Time: 10 minutes
- Cook Time: 20 minutes
- Total Time: 30 minutes
- Yield: 6 servings 1x
- Category: Side Dish
- Method: Stovetop
- Cuisine: American
Ingredients
Potatoes
- 2 pounds Yukon gold potatoes, cut into 1-inch cubes
- 1 tablespoon kosher salt (for cooking potatoes)
Garlic and Herbs
- 3 cloves of garlic
- 2 sprigs fresh rosemary
Dairy and Seasoning
- 4 tablespoons unsalted butter, softened
- ½ cup heavy cream
- ½ teaspoon kosher salt
- ¼ teaspoon black pepper
Instructions
- Prepare the Potatoes: Peel (optional) and cut the Yukon gold potatoes into 1-inch cubes to ensure even cooking. Rinse them under cold water to remove excess starch.
- Cook Potatoes and Garlic: Place the potatoes and whole garlic cloves in a large pot. Add water to cover the potatoes by about 1 inch and add 1 tablespoon kosher salt. Bring to a boil over high heat, then reduce to a simmer. Cook until potatoes are tender when pierced with a fork, about 15-20 minutes.
- Drain and Steam Dry: Drain the potatoes and garlic thoroughly in a colander, then return them to the hot pot. Let them sit on low heat for 1-2 minutes to remove excess moisture, shaking the pot occasionally to prevent sticking.
- Mash the Potatoes and Garlic: Using a potato masher or ricer, mash the potatoes and garlic together until smooth and creamy. Remove rosemary leaves from the stems and finely mince them.
- Add Butter, Cream, and Seasoning: Stir in the softened butter, heavy cream, minced rosemary, ½ teaspoon kosher salt, and ¼ teaspoon black pepper. Mix gently until all ingredients are well combined and the mashed potatoes are smooth and fluffy.
- Adjust and Serve: Taste and adjust seasoning if needed. Serve hot as a delicious, savory side dish to complement your main course.
Notes
- For a more intense garlic flavor, roast the garlic cloves before adding them to the potatoes.
- Use warm heavy cream to help keep the mashed potatoes hot and creamy.
- If you prefer a lighter texture, substitute half-and-half for heavy cream.
- Rosemary is a potent herb; be sure to finely chop it to distribute the flavor evenly.
- Yukon gold potatoes have a naturally buttery flavor perfect for mashed potatoes.
Keywords: mashed potatoes, rosemary garlic mashed potatoes, creamy mashed potatoes, Yukon gold potatoes, side dish, comfort food
